Appropriate Preposition:

  • End in ( শেষ হওয়া ) All his plans ended in smoke.
  • Agree with ( একমত হওয়া (ব্যক্তি) ) I agree with you on this point
  • Worthy of ( যোগ্য ) He is worthy of our praise.
  • Partiality for ( পক্ষপাত দুষ্ট ) He has no Partiality for his son.
  • Heir of ( উত্তরাধিকারী (ব্যক্তি) ) He is the heir of his uncle.
  • Aloof from ( দূরে থাকা ) Keep yourself aloof from bad company.
